Factors Affecting Cost
- Deck Size: Larger decks require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Materials Used: Choices range from pressure-treated wood to composite materials, each with different price points.
- Design Complexity: Intricate designs with custom features like railings, stairs, and built-in seating can add to the cost.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Vancouver, WA, can vary based on the contractor's experience and demand.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the total expense.
- Site Preparation: The condition of your property, including grading and soil stability, can affect the cost.
- Weather Conditions: Seasonal weather patterns in Vancouver, WA, can impact the construction timeline and costs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(USD) |
---|---|
Basic Deck Construction | $15 - $35 per sq. ft. |
Composite Decking | $30 - $50 per sq. ft. |
Custom Railings | $40 - $60 per linear ft. |
Stairs Installation | $100 - $200 per step |
Permits and Inspections | $100 - $500 |
Site Preparation | $500 - $2,000 |
